企业在引入AI智能体工具时,面临安全合规、性能效率、未来扩展等多维度挑战,如何在三者之间取得平衡是成功部署的关键。OpenClaw作为开源AI助手平台,通过模块化架构设计与灵活配置选项,为企业提供兼顾安全、高效与可扩展性的解决方案。本文将从安全架构设计、性能优化策略、扩展能力建设三个维度,系统阐述企业级OpenClaw小助手的搭建方法,帮助组织构建安全可靠、性能卓越、未来可扩展的智能助手系统。
一、安全架构设计:构建企业级安全防护体系
企业部署OpenClaw首先需解决安全问题,包括数据隐私保护、访问权限控制、操作安全审计等核心议题。通过构建多层次安全防护体系,确保系统在发挥效能的同时,有效抵御各类安全风险。
1.1 数据安全防护机制
数据安全是企业级应用的核心要求,需从数据传输、存储、使用三个环节建立防护措施:传输加密采用TLS 1.3协议,确保数据在传输过程中不被窃听或篡改;存储加密采用AES-256算法对敏感数据进行加密存储,密钥管理遵循最小权限原则;数据使用控制通过数据脱敏、访问审计等手段,防止敏感信息泄露。特别对于企业内部文档、客户数据等敏感信息,需配置专门的访问控制策略,限制智能体的操作范围。
1.2 访问权限控制体系
基于RBAC(基于角色的访问控制)模型构建权限体系,将用户划分为不同角色(如管理员、普通用户、访客),为每个角色分配最小必要权限;实现细粒度权限控制,可针对具体功能、数据范围、操作类型进行权限配置;采用多因素认证机制,结合密码、动态令牌、生物识别等多种验证方式,增强身份认证安全性;建立权限申请、审批、变更的全流程管理机制,确保权限分配可追溯、可审计。
1.3 操作安全审计系统
构建全面的操作审计体系,记录智能体的所有行为:操作日志需包含操作人、时间、操作对象、操作内容、操作结果等关键信息;采用不可篡改的日志存储方式,确保审计记录的真实性;设置异常行为检测规则,如多次失败的访问尝试、非工作时间的敏感操作、大量数据访问等,触发自动告警;定期进行审计日志分析,发现潜在安全风险,优化安全策略。
1.4 安全合规管理
确保系统符合相关法规要求,如数据保护、隐私保护等;建立安全合规检查清单,定期进行合规性评估;针对特定行业(如金融、医疗)的监管要求,配置额外的安全控制措施;制定安全事件响应预案,明确安全事件的处理流程、责任分工、恢复机制,定期进行应急演练,提升应对安全事件的能力。
二、性能优化策略:提升系统运行效率
企业级应用对系统性能有较高要求,需通过硬件资源优化、软件架构调整、算法效率提升等手段,确保OpenClaw在处理复杂任务、高并发场景下仍能保持高效稳定运行。
2.1 硬件资源优化配置
根据业务需求合理配置硬件资源:CPU选择多核处理器(推荐8核及以上),满足多任务并行处理需求;内存配置16GB及以上,确保模型加载与任务处理的内存需求;存储采用SSD硬盘,提升数据读写速度;对于计算密集型任务,可配置GPU加速,如NVIDIA Tesla系列显卡,提升模型推理效率。硬件资源配置需预留30%左右的冗余,应对业务峰值需求。
2.2 软件架构性能优化
采用微服务架构,将系统拆分为独立的功能模块(如任务处理、知识管理、交互接口等),实现模块间的松耦合与独立扩展;引入消息队列(如RabbitMQ、Kafka)实现异步处理,提高系统并发能力;采用缓存机制(如Redis)缓存频繁访问的数据与计算结果,减少重复计算;实现负载均衡,通过多实例部署分散访问压力,提升系统可用性与处理能力。
2.3 算法与模型优化
针对大模型推理效率问题,采用模型量化(如INT8量化)、模型剪枝等技术,在精度损失可接受范围内提升推理速度;优化任务调度算法,根据任务优先级、资源占用情况动态分配计算资源;实现增量学习机制,避免重复训练,提升模型更新效率;针对特定场景优化模型结构,如精简不常用功能,提升核心功能的处理效率。
2.4 性能监控与调优
建立性能监控平台,实时跟踪关键指标:CPU利用率、内存使用率、响应时间、吞吐量、错误率等;设置性能基线与告警阈值,当指标偏离基线时及时告警;定期进行性能测试,模拟高并发场景,识别性能瓶颈;基于监控数据与测试结果,制定针对性的性能调优方案,持续优化系统性能。
三、可扩展能力建设:适应未来业务发展
企业业务需求不断变化,OpenClaw系统需具备良好的可扩展性,能够快速适应新业务场景、集成新功能模块、对接新业务系统,保护企业投资,延长系统生命周期。
3.1 模块化架构设计
采用模块化设计理念,将系统功能划分为独立模块,模块间通过标准化接口通信;定义清晰的模块边界与接口规范,确保模块的可替换性与独立性;实现插件化机制,支持新功能模块的即插即用,无需修改核心代码;建立模块注册与管理机制,实现模块的动态加载与卸载。
3.2 API与集成能力扩展
设计全面的API体系,包括功能API(提供核心功能访问)、管理API(系统配置与监控)、扩展API(第三方集成接口);采用RESTful API设计风格,确保接口的一致性与易用性;提供SDK开发工具包,降低第三方系统集成难度;支持Webhook、消息队列等多种集成方式,满足不同场景的集成需求。
3.3 技能生态与社区支持
积极参与OpenClaw开源社区,获取最新的功能更新与安全补丁;利用社区提供的技能库(如awesome-openclaw-skills),快速扩展系统能力;建立企业内部技能开发规范,鼓励开发团队根据业务需求定制专属技能;参与技能标准化工作,确保自定义技能的兼容性与可维护性。
3.4 未来技术适应性
预留技术升级接口,支持未来大模型技术的升级与替换;关注AI领域的技术发展趋势,如多模态交互、自主学习等,评估其对系统的影响;采用容器化部署(如Docker、Kubernetes),提升系统的环境适应性与迁移能力;制定长期技术规划,确保系统能够逐步演进,适应未来业务与技术变化。
四、企业级部署最佳实践
结合安全、高效、可扩展的设计目标,企业在部署OpenClaw时应遵循以下最佳实践,确保系统部署质量与长期价值。
4.1 部署环境选择
根据数据安全要求与业务需求选择部署环境:对数据隐私要求高的企业,优先选择本地部署或私有云部署;对运维成本敏感、无特殊合规要求的企业,可选择公有云部署;大型企业可采用混合部署模式,核心业务模块本地部署,非核心功能云端部署。无论选择何种环境,均需确保网络隔离、访问控制、数据备份等基础安全措施到位。
4.2 分阶段部署策略
采用分阶段部署方式降低风险:第一阶段部署基础安全设施与核心功能模块,验证系统稳定性与安全性;第二阶段扩展功能范围,集成关键业务系统;第三阶段优化性能与用户体验,实现全面推广。每个阶段结束进行安全评估与性能测试,确保满足预期目标后再进入下一阶段。
4.3 运维体系建设
建立专业的运维团队,负责系统日常维护、安全更新、性能监控;制定完善的运维流程,包括系统部署、版本更新、故障处理、数据备份等;采用自动化运维工具,如CI/CD pipeline、配置管理工具,提升运维效率;建立知识库,记录常见问题解决方案与最佳实践,实现运维知识的积累与共享。
五、数商云的企业级OpenClaw解决方案
数商云提供安全、高效、可扩展的企业级OpenClaw解决方案,帮助企业构建符合自身需求的智能助手系统。其解决方案特色包括:定制化安全架构设计(根据企业安全要求构建多层防护体系)、性能优化服务(针对企业负载特点优化系统配置)、扩展能力建设(帮助企业构建可持续扩展的技能生态)、全生命周期运维支持(确保系统长期稳定运行)。数商云的技术团队拥有丰富的企业级AI系统部署经验,能够为不同行业客户提供专业的实施服务,确保系统在安全、性能、扩展三个维度达到企业级标准。
企业OpenClaw小助手的搭建是一项系统工程,需要在安全、效率、扩展之间寻求平衡,通过科学的架构设计、优化的配置策略、完善的实施方法,构建真正满足企业需求的智能助手系统。数商云在这一领域拥有深厚的技术积累与实践经验,能够为企业提供全方位的支持。如需构建安全、高效、可扩展的企业级OpenClaw小助手,欢迎咨询数商云,获取定制化解决方案。


评论